What a 7-Inch Cardboard Tube Actually Is

A cardboard tube is a cylindrical container made from layers of wound paper or paperboard. These tubes come in a wide range of diameters and lengths, and "7-inch" typically refers to the length of the tube — though it can also refer to the inner or outer diameter in some industrial contexts. For most packaging applications, a 7-inch tube is a compact, mid-range size that suits a surprising number of products.


They're sturdy, lightweight, and stackable. More importantly, they're recyclable — which matters a lot to brands and consumers alike as sustainability becomes a bigger factor in purchasing decisions.


Where 7-Inch Cardboard Tubes Are Commonly Used

The 7-inch length hits a practical sweet spot. It's long enough to protect or contain slender products, but compact enough to keep packaging neat and cost-efficient. Here are some of the most common applications:

  • Cosmetics and personal care: Lip balm tubes, mascara containers, and skincare serums all benefit from cylinder cardboard packaging. The format feels premium, stacks well, and can be printed with high-quality branding.

  • Food packaging: Spices, tea, coffee, matcha powder, and protein supplements are frequently packaged in cardboard tubes. A sealed metal or plastic lid keeps contents fresh, and the tube itself provides a clean, shelf-ready presentation.

  • Mailing and shipping: Rolled documents, posters, blueprints, and artwork need protection during transit. A 7-inch mailing tube offers a snug fit for shorter rolled materials without the bulk of a full-size shipping tube.

  • Gift packaging: Cylinder cardboard packaging has become a popular choice for gift boxes, holiday packaging, and luxury retail. The format stands out on a shelf and creates a more memorable unboxing experience than a standard flat box.

  • Craft and DIY projects: Hobbyists, educators, and makers use cardboard tubes of all sizes for displays, storage, and creative builds. A 7-inch tube is a commonly requested size in craft contexts.

Standard vs. Custom Cardboard Tubes: What's the Difference?

Standard cardboard tubes are produced in set sizes using consistent materials and wall thicknesses. They're cost-effective for general use, widely available, and ship quickly. If you need a basic tube for mailing documents or simple storage, a standard option will do the job.


Custom cardboard tubes, on the other hand, are engineered to your exact specifications. This means you can define:

  • Inner and outer diameter — to fit your product precisely

  • Wall thickness — for added strength or lighter weight depending on the application

  • Length — including non-standard lengths like 7 inches

  • End caps and closures — metal lids, plastic plugs, or friction-fit caps

  • Surface finish — matte, gloss, kraft, or specialty textures

  • Printing and branding — full-color designs, embossing, foil stamping, or simple label areas

For brands, the difference between standard and custom is often the difference between packaging that blends in and packaging that sells. Custom cardboard tubes give you control over the entire customer experience — from the first visual impression to the tactile feel of holding the product.


Why Cylinder Cardboard Packaging Is Growing in Popularity

The shift toward cylinder cardboard packaging isn't just an aesthetic trend. There are practical and commercial reasons brands across food, beauty, retail, and e-commerce are moving toward this format.


Sustainability is the most significant driver. Cardboard tubes made from recycled or FSC-certified materials are biodegradable, recyclable, and free from many of the environmental concerns associated with plastic packaging. Brands that care about their environmental footprint — and those responding to consumer pressure to do so — find tube packaging an easy swap with real impact.


Shelf presence is another factor. A cylindrical container commands attention in a way that a flat box rarely does. It creates a three-dimensional, sculptural quality that draws the eye, especially when paired with high-quality printing or a premium finish.


Product protection also plays a role. Cardboard tubes are naturally resistant to crushing and deformation along their length. Products stored inside — powders, cosmetics, rolled items — stay protected during shipping and storage without the need for excessive filler material.

How Custom Cardboard Tubes Are Made

Understanding the production process helps when specifying a custom order. Most cardboard tubes are made using a spiral-winding or convolute-winding method.


Spiral winding involves feeding strips of paper at an angle around a mandrel (a cylindrical mold), with each layer slightly overlapping the last. This creates a strong helical seam and is the most common method for producing tubes with smaller diameters or thinner walls.


Convolute winding wraps paper parallel to the mandrel axis, producing a tube with a flat, even seam. This method suits thicker-walled tubes and larger diameters.


Once wound, tubes are cut to the specified length — including non-standard lengths like 7 inches — and finished with any required surface treatments, liners, or closures. For food-grade applications, inner liners provide moisture and grease resistance. For cosmetic tubes, a smooth interior is often required to prevent product residue from collecting in seams.

Frequently Asked Questions About 7-Inch Cardboard Tubes

Are 7-inch cardboard tubes a standard size?
The 7-inch length is not always stocked as a standard off-the-shelf size, but it's a common custom dimension that most tube manufacturers can produce without difficulty. If you can't find it ready-made, a custom order is straightforward.

What diameter is typical for a 7-inch cardboard tube?
Diameter varies by application. Narrow tubes (1–2 inches in diameter) suit cosmetics and food packaging. Wider tubes (3–4 inches) work better for gifts, retail packaging, and some mailing uses. Custom manufacturers will accommodate most diameter requirements.

Can 7-inch cardboard tubes be food-safe?
Yes. Food-grade cardboard tubes use inner liners that prevent moisture, grease, or odor transfer. These are widely used for tea, coffee, spices, and similar dry goods.

What's the minimum order quantity for custom cardboard tubes?
This varies by manufacturer. Some suppliers require large minimum runs for fully custom orders, while others accommodate smaller batches for emerging brands. It's worth confirming MOQ upfront when requesting a quote.

How do I get a quote for custom cardboard tubes?
Most manufacturers offer a free quote process. You'll typically need to provide the inner diameter, outer diameter, length, wall thickness, quantity, and any printing or closure requirements.
